a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--assets.lua8
1 files changed, 8 insertions, 0 deletions
diff --git a/assets.lua b/assets.lua
index 96915ee..f533b14 100644
--- a/assets.lua
+++ b/assets.lua
@@ -262,6 +262,14 @@ function loadAssets(id)
video = {}
video.attacktortoise = love.graphics.newVideo("assets/attacktortoise.ogv")
loadVar()
+ mask_effect = love.graphics.newShader[[
+ vec4 effect (vec4 color, Image texture, vec2 texture_coords, vec2 screen_coords) {
+ if (Texel(texture, texture_coords).rgb == vec3(0.0)) {
+ discard;
+ }
+ return vec4(1.0);
+ }
+ ]]
end
if id == 17 then
loadDia()